CVE-2026-33989 @mobilenext/mobile-mcp alllows arbitrary file write via Path Traversal in mobile screen capture tools

CVE-2026-33989: Mobile Next mobile platform before 0.0.49 allows arbitrary file write via path traversal in save screenshot and screen recording tools.
